#283102 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#283102 is composed of 15.7% red, 19.2% green and 0.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 18.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 95.9% yellow and 80.8% black. It has a hue angle of 71.5 degrees, a saturation of 92.2% and a lightness of 10%. #283102 color hex could be obtained by blending #506204 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333300.

Shades and Tints of #283102

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#090b00 is the darkest color, while #fdfff7 is the lightest one.

Tones of #283102

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#1b1b18 is the less saturated color, while #293300 is the most saturated one.
